Thanks Bratface. During that era television in the UK wasn't well recorded or documented. Work was discarded and videotape reused (have a look at https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/The_Morecambe_%26_Wise_Show_(1968_TV_series)#Archive_status and https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Dad%27s_Army_missing_episodes). It's difficult to accurately document all TV from that era.

IMHO the importance of documenting such an important show outweighs the potential harm from misdocumentation (especially as a recent discovery of shows has made the public aware of issues). I opted for a caveat in the discussion section, but would be happy to accept other opinions.
